Sorts Of Intraocular Lenses
To begin checking out the types of intraocular lenses (IOLs) available for cataract surgical treatment, allow's look into the various choices that are typically utilized.
There are three major sorts of IOLs: monofocal, multifocal, and suiting lenses.
Monofocal lenses are the most common and give clear vision at a taken care of distance, normally for range vision. Nevertheless, you might still need to put on glasses for close to or intermediate vision.
Multifocal lenses, on the other hand, have several focal points that allow for clear vision at numerous distances, lowering the requirement for glasses.
Accommodating lenses are developed to simulate the natural lens of the eye, allowing for near, intermediate, and distance vision without the demand for glasses.
It is very important to talk about these alternatives with your doctor to identify which kind of IOL is ideal fit for your certain needs.
Making an Enlightened Decision
To make an educated choice regarding which intraocular lens (IOL) is right for you, consider the different alternatives available and discuss them with your medical professional. Below are 3 vital variables to take into consideration:
1. Visual requirements: Think about your way of living and visual demands. Recognizing your aesthetic demands will certainly assist establish one of the most appropriate IOL for you.
2. High quality of vision: Various IOLs provide differing degrees of aesthetic high quality. Some lenses can reduce glare and enhance comparison level of sensitivity, enhancing your total aesthetic experience. Review your assumptions relating to the top quality of vision with your medical professional to find the IOL that best lines up with your preferences.
3. Possible compromises: Each IOL type has its very own set of benefits and prospective compromises. For example, while multifocal IOLs offer the ease of lowered dependence on glasses, they might trigger some halos or glare in certain lighting conditions. Understanding these compromises will certainly assist you make an educated decision that balances your visual needs and preferences.
